Oxford North is a major innovation district in Oxford, UK, designed to support science, technology, and business development. It is a state-of-the-art project aimed at creating a sustainable, world-class environment for research and enterprise. The project is backed by Thomas White Oxford Ltd, a development company associated with St John’s College, Oxford. Oxford North is set to become a hub for life sciences, deep tech, and innovation, contributing to the city's global reputation for academic and scientific excellence.
